COVID-19 N-95 Mask and Test Kit Distribution Planned for Friday

 

Pitt County Health Department is hosting this drive-through event for the public

 

The Pitt County Health Department will host a drive-through event on Friday, February 11, 2022 to distribute free N-95 respirator masks and free at-home COVID-19 test kits to the general public.

 

          TIME:                12:00 noon – 4:00 pm

          LOCATION:      Pitt County Cooperative Extension (Parking Lot), 403 Government Circle Greenville, NC

 

Supplies are limited, and will be distributed on a first come, first served basis. Each vehicle is limited to one (1) box of 20-count disposable N-95 respirator masks and two (2) Ellume brand at-home test kits.

 

The masks have been provided by the North Carolina Department of Health and Human Services following recent guidance from the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ention stating that well-fitting N-95 masks, that are worn per manufacturer’s instructions, offer a higher level of protection from the COVID-19 virus than cloth masks or other disposable masks.

 

The test kits have been provided by the United States Department of Defense in an effort to increase access to testing. Self-testing also helps individuals quickly determine if they test positive for the virus, prompting self-isolation, and preventing further community spread of the virus.

 

Individuals are responsible for following the manufacturer’s instructions for use of both the masks and the test kits. By participating in this drive-through event, individuals are assuming all responsibility for the proper use of these items and agree to hold Pitt County Government harmless.

 

Although this event is scheduled to be operational until 4:00 pm, the site may close early, if all supplies are exhausted prior to 4:00 pm.
